Request for Quotation, or RFQ, stands as a paramount mechanism for institutional engagement in crypto options. This system enables participants to solicit competitive pricing from multiple liquidity providers simultaneously, all within a private, controlled environment. The core purpose of RFQ revolves around centralizing liquidity for specific derivative instruments, particularly options and their complex multi-leg permutations.

The strategic deployment of RFQ for multi-leg options spreads further highlights its utility. Constructing strategies such as straddles or collars across multiple expiries and strike prices typically involves several discrete transactions. Executing these legs individually risks significant slippage and potential mispricing, especially in volatile conditions. An RFQ for a multi-leg strategy allows for atomic execution, ensuring all components of the spread trade at a predefined, unified price.

This systematic approach reduces operational complexity and secures the intended risk-reward profile of the strategy. Navigating the nuances of such an environment, one must consider the counterparty selection and the real-time responsiveness of pricing engines.

Optimizing Options Spreads with RFQ

Executing multi-leg options strategies, such as a BTC straddle block or an ETH collar RFQ, necessitates a mechanism that guarantees simultaneous execution of all legs. The inherent design of an RFQ system facilitates this atomic execution, preventing legging risk. This is a critical distinction, preserving the integrity of the strategy’s risk profile and maximizing the probability of achieving the desired P&L outcome. The ability to execute a complex spread as a single entity reduces the exposure to price movements between individual leg fills.

Consider a scenario where a trader seeks to implement a volatility block trade. The market’s reaction to the initial leg of a large order could compromise the pricing of subsequent legs. An RFQ for the entire block ensures the strategy’s intended volatility exposure is secured at a single, competitive price point. This method allows for a more controlled and predictable outcome for volatility-sensitive positions.

Execution Quality Metrics

  • Price Improvement ▴ Measuring the difference between the RFQ fill price and the prevailing mid-market price at the time of execution.
  • Slippage Reduction ▴ Quantifying the decrease in price deviation from the intended execution level compared to standard order book trades.
  • Fill Rate Consistency ▴ Tracking the reliability of achieving full order fills, particularly for large block sizes.
  • Transaction Cost Analysis ▴ Comprehensive evaluation of all costs associated with execution, including fees and market impact.

Advanced Risk Management with RFQ

The anonymous options trading feature within certain RFQ systems provides a crucial layer of protection for large positions. When executing a significant block trade, the market’s awareness of an institution’s directional bias can lead to adverse price movements. Anonymity mitigates this, allowing for the execution of large orders without revealing the trading firm’s intent. This preserves the integrity of the portfolio’s overall market exposure and prevents predatory front-running.

The ability to execute multi-leg strategies, such as an ETH collar RFQ, across diverse counterparties through a unified request stream further strengthens risk control. This ensures consistent pricing across all legs of a complex structure, minimizing the chance of an unintended risk profile emerging from partial fills or disparate pricing. Btc Straddle Block

Meaning ▴ A BTC Straddle Block is an institutionally-sized transaction involving the simultaneous purchase or sale of a Bitcoin call option and a Bitcoin put option with identical strike prices and expiration dates.

Eth Collar Rfq

Meaning ▴ An ETH Collar RFQ represents a structured digital asset derivative strategy combining the simultaneous purchase of an out-of-the-money put option and the sale of an out-of-the-money call option, both on Ethereum (ETH), typically with the same expiry, where the execution is facilitated through a Request for Quote protocol.

Volatility Block Trade

Meaning ▴ A Volatility Block Trade constitutes a large-volume, privately negotiated transaction involving derivative instruments, typically options or structured products, where the primary exposure is to implied volatility.

Multi-Dealer Liquidity

Meaning ▴ Multi-Dealer Liquidity refers to the systematic aggregation of executable price quotes and associated sizes from multiple, distinct liquidity providers within a single, unified access point for institutional digital asset derivatives.

Otc Options

Meaning ▴ OTC Options are privately negotiated derivative contracts, customized between two parties, providing the holder the right, but not the obligation, to buy or sell an underlying digital asset at a specified strike price by a predetermined expiration date.

Anonymous Options Trading

Meaning ▴ Anonymous Options Trading refers to the execution of options contracts where the identity of one or both counterparties is concealed from the broader market during the pre-trade and execution phases.
